Bug 1417527 - Remove right click behavior as left click by checking the event.button. r=jaws

MozReview-Commit-ID: 1Fy2r5EXrU3

--HG--
extra : rebase_source : c092adf663aba37ab919f3f0a9d60c51baada10a
This commit is contained in:
Oliver 2017-11-20 14:22:49 -06:00
parent dccbe1fff8
commit 1ecb5e03c0
3 changed files with 23 additions and 9 deletions

View File

@ -17,8 +17,10 @@ let gContainersPane = {
init() {
this._list = document.getElementById("containersView");
document.getElementById("backContainersLink").addEventListener("click", function() {
document.getElementById("backContainersLink").addEventListener("click", function(event) {
if (event.button == 0) {
gotoPref("general");
}
});
this._rebuildView();

View File

@ -114,16 +114,28 @@ var gPrivacyPane = {
gPrivacyPane.updatePrivacyMicroControls();
gPrivacyPane.updateAutostart();
});
setEventListener("historyRememberClear", "click", function() {
setEventListener("historyRememberClear", "click", function(event) {
if (event.button == 0) {
gPrivacyPane.clearPrivateDataNow(false);
}
return false;
});
setEventListener("historyRememberCookies", "click", function() {
setEventListener("historyRememberCookies", "click", function(event) {
if (event.button == 0) {
gPrivacyPane.showCookies();
}
return false;
});
setEventListener("historyDontRememberClear", "click", function() {
setEventListener("historyDontRememberClear", "click", function(event) {
if (event.button == 0) {
gPrivacyPane.clearPrivateDataNow(true);
}
return false;
});
setEventListener("openSearchEnginePreferences", "click", function(event) {
if (event.button == 0) {
gotoPref("search");
}
return false;
});
setEventListener("privateBrowsingAutoStart", "command",

View File

@ -415,7 +415,7 @@
<checkbox id="openpageSuggestion" label="&locbar.openpage.label;"
accesskey="&locbar.openpage.accesskey;"
preference="browser.urlbar.suggest.openpage"/>
<label class="text-link" onclick="gotoPref('search')">
<label class="text-link" id="openSearchEnginePreferences">
&suggestionSettings2.label;
</label>
</groupbox>